go ogled and got this below info

http://forums.miuiandroid.com/showt...-getprop(-ro-product-device-)-quot-bravo-quot

When you unzip the ROM, you will probably see two folders
* META-INF
* system

goto system folder and open build.prop in any text editor. You SHOULD have a property as ro.product.device=SOMEVALUE

now goto META-INF ---> google ---> android and open update-script in a text editor. This file should also contain a line
assert(getprop(ro.product.device)=="SOMEVALUE")

Both the values in the above two files should match. This is a compulsion for the installation to proceed. If they don't and you are sure, you have the correct ROM then you might want to manipulate the values. May be you can make copy the value from the 2nd file and paste in the first.

Zip the files again in the same hierarchy. You should be good to go.
